The home of ingenuity, this museum group is the most significant group of science and industry museums in the world, sharing a mission to engage people in making sense of the science that shapes their lives.

They operate across several diverse sites and this role will be part of their Health and Safety Advisory Service which covers all their locations. You will provide health & safety advice and in particular you will advise and monitor high risk teams such as estates and gallery services. You will also lead their Health and Safety training programme, as well as their internal audit programme. You will complete incident investigations and complete specialist assessments such as noise and DSE assessments. This is a varied role and offers a great opportunity to shape how we approach Health and Safety.

So, if you have a pragmatic and collaborative approach to Health and Safety, excel at advising and influencing, have experience of implementing an internal audit programme along with a level 5 H and S Qualification, they would love to hear from you.

This is a National role and so you will need to travel 2-3 days per week.
